Posted By: <b>OldOriole</b><p>Not a bad card at all. When I look at it though, my first thought is why won't PSA alter their holder size for these cards? Whether you agree with their grading or not, there is the potential for damage by having these cards 'float' around in there, especially to the senstitve corners of the card. I just don't understand it.
